appreciation

/əˌpriːʃiˈeɪʃn/ /əˌpriːʃiˈeɪʃ(ə)n/
  • n.
    欣赏,鉴赏;感激,感谢;理解,领会;升值,增值;(赞赏性的)演讲,文字

词语例句

  1. 欣赏,鉴赏cn. (常sing.)

    六级四级
    • She shows little appreciation of good music.

      她感受不到美好音乐的妙处。

    • There's a lack of appreciation for trial and error.

      这是缺乏对尝试和错误的欣赏。

    • The epic has a high academic value, aesthetic value and appreciation value.

      该史诗具有很高的学术价值、美学价值和欣赏价值。

  2. 感激,感谢un.

    • Please accept this gift in appreciation of all you've done for us.

      承蒙鼎力相助,不胜感激,谨备薄礼,敬请笑纳。

  3. 理解,领会cn. (常sing.)

    六级四级
    • They had rushed in without adequate appreciation of the task.

      他们没有充分了解这项任务就仓促行动了。

    • There seems to be a lack of appreciation of what is actually going on in the real world.

      人们似乎对现实世界中正在发生的事缺乏了解。

    • There's a growing appreciation that superficially similar groups of customers may have very different preferences in terms of what they want to buy and how they want to buy it.

      越来越多的人认识到,表面上相似的顾客群体在他们想买什么和他们想怎么买方面可能有非常不同的偏好。

  4. 升值,增值un.

    • You have to take capital appreciation of the property into account.

      你得将那个房产的资本增值考虑进来。

英英释义

  • n.understanding of the nature or meaning or quality or magnitude of something
  • n.delicate discrimination (especially of aesthetic values)
  • n.an expression of gratitude
  • n.a favorable judgment
  • n.an increase in price or value
